snare drum
英 [ˈsneə drʌm]
美 [ˈsner drʌm]
n. 小鼓(一面绷有金属响弦)
牛津词典
noun
- 小鼓(一面绷有金属响弦)
a small drum with metal strings across one side that make a continuous sound when the drum is hit
柯林斯词典
- 小军鼓
Asnare drumis a small drum used in orchestras and bands. Snare drums are usually played with wooden sticks, and make a continuous sound.
